Subject: Cold storage archiving — what to watch this week

Hi Doran, welcome to the rotation. The Barnloft archiver moves buckets untouched for 180 days into glacier-tier storage every Sunday night. Failures are almost always checksum mismatches on oversized objects; these are safe to retry once, but a second failure means the bucket should be quarantined and flagged for the data team. Please mention any quarantines at the weekly sync. The retry procedure and quarantine form are on the internal page below:

runbook for tagug-hafog: https://jira.lumiclabs.internal/projects/pages/pages/9773c0d8

## Environment Variables — Cold Storage Archiver

The Brumhold archiver sweeps stale buckets into Glacier-tier storage nightly. Discussed at last week's sync: the sweep job now authenticates with a dedicated archive credential rather than the shared service account, reducing blast radius. Set ARCHIVE_REGION and ARCHIVE_BUCKET_PREFIX as documented above, then append the archive credential on the following line:

env line for tajof-tahog: ARCHIVE_KEY3=4a3

### Checklist item 7: Donation-receipt mailer

If your plugin hooks into the GiveWell-style receipt flow in Heartpost, double-check that your templates don't override the tax-summary block — auditors flagged this last cycle. Confirm that receipts render correctly for zero-amount corrections and that the mailer queue retries are capped at three. Once you've verified all of the above, get a sign-off from the reviewer named below.

signatory, yahog-badug: Quenix Ulaael

## Partner SFTP Drop

Vellart Supply pushes nightly inventory files to our Harborgate SFTP drop between 02:00 and 03:00 local time. Files land in `/incoming/vellart/` and are swept at 04:00. Do not rename or reprocess files manually; the sweeper handles retries. If a file is missing or malformed after 05:00, notify the vendor operations desk.

escalation mailbox, bagef-bagag: oliax.drumir.jorath@crelvolabs.test